Output f376307bbd77d82cffb07855a3789acaa1d409bd9dfd2f0102062ef34979a53f:76

value
86159
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99484818e2d07c85e43cfea4bfd521643d4af15f OP_EQUAL
address
3FfVu7JZtVpmR2sH288nBe7gqFDgCY9m3c
transaction
f376307bbd77d82cffb07855a3789acaa1d409bd9dfd2f0102062ef34979a53f
confirmations
299443
spent
true